Soft Landing Mattress Recycling
Soft Landing creates stable and meaningful jobs for people experiencing barriers to employment. We divert end-of-life mattresses and ensemble bases from landfill and recover recyclable materials.
For every 35 mattresses that we collect and recycle, we create a job for someone who really needs one.
A registered charity, we operate across 6 sites in NSW, ACT, WA and Victoria. Products and services include Waste Management & Landfill. Primary beneficiaries include Long Term Unemployed People. Social Traders status: Certified. Membership: Connections Membership.
Soil2Soul
Soil2Soul is a social enterprise run by LeaderLife that provides holistic long-term support for at-risk youth through vocational training in agriculture, landscaping, and lime product manufacturing. The program primarily supports Indigenous young people aged 15-25 in regional NSW, helping them develop work readiness skills and avoid involvement with the justice system.

Song Hotel & Song Kitchen
Song Hotel & Song Kitchen operates a hotel, cafe, bar, and dining room in central Sydney. As a social enterprise, it leverages its hospitality operations to provide support and opportunities for marginalised women.
